手动部署
- 在jenkins服务器上安装nodejs,npm,newman,newman-reporter-htmlextra
curl -sL https://deb.nodesource.com/setup_14.x | sudo -E bash -
sudo apt-get install -y nodejs
sudo apt install npm
npm install -g newman
npm install -g newman-reporter-htmlextra
检查命令
node -v //v14.15.0
npm -v //6.14.8
newman -v //5.2.1
- 新建gitlab项目,将多个项目的postman的collection.json和environment.json上传。项目目录为postman/API_TEST_FILE
- 在jenkins服务器上添加插件: NodeJS Plugin
- 在jenkins添加流水线项目(此处文件路径要写完整)
def projectName = ''
pipeline {
agent any
tr
jenkins+newman+postman+git 部署实战

本文详细介绍了如何手动和通过docker部署jenkins结合newman、postman进行API测试。手动部署涉及在jenkins服务器上安装依赖,配置gitlab项目并添加流水线。docker部署则通过拉取定制镜像,设置工作目录来执行测试报告。
最低0.47元/天 解锁文章
3287

被折叠的 条评论
为什么被折叠?



